How To Cash Out Bitcoin
When you decide you want to cash out your bitcoin, there are a few ways to go about it. You can sell your bitcoin on an exchange, use a bitcoin ATM, or use a third-party service.
If you decide to sell your bitcoin on an exchange, you’ll need to create an account and then link it to a bank account or a debit or credit card. Once your account is verified, you can buy and sell b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ies.
If you want to use a bitcoin ATM, you’ll first need to find one near you. Bitcoin ATMs allow you to buy and sell bitcoin and sometimes other cryptocurrencies like Litecoin and Ethereum. You can find a list of bitcoin ATMs here.
Finally, there are a number of third-party services that allow you to buy and sell bitcoin. These services include Coinbase, Gemini, and Coinmama. These services charge fees for their services, so be sure to understand the fees involved before you use them.

How do I cash out my Bitcoins?
So you’ve acquired some bitcoins and you’re ready to turn them into cold, hard cash. But how do you actually do it?
The process of cashing out your bitcoins can be broken down into a few simple steps.
1. Find a Bitcoin exchange
The first step is to find a reputable Bitcoin exchange. There are a number of different exchanges out there, so do your research to find the one that best suits your needs.
2. Create an account
Next, you’ll need to create an account with the exchange. This usually involves providing some basic personal information, such as your name and email address.
3. Deposit your bitcoins
Once your account is set up, you’ll need to deposit your bitcoins. This can be done by transferring them from your Bitcoin wallet to the exchange’s wallet.
4. Buy traditional currency
Once your bitcoins have been deposited, you can start buying traditional currency. Simply enter the amount you want to buy and the exchange will provide you with a quote.
5. Withdraw your cash
Finally, you can withdraw your cash from the exchange. This can be done by transferring it to your bank account or by withdrawing it in physical form.
